Ahmed Izzet Pasha, known as Ahmet İzzet Furgaç after the Turkish Surname Law of 1934, was an Ottoman general during World War I. He was also one of the last Grand Viziers of the Ottoman Empire and its last Minister of Foreign Affairs. Wikipedia
Born: 1864, Neapoli, Greece
Died: March 31, 1937 (age 73 years), İstanbul, Türkiye
Previous offices: Minister of Foreign Affairs of Osmanlı (1921–1922), Minister of War of the Ottoman Empire (1918–1918), and Minister of War of the Ottoman Empire (1913–1914)
Nationality: Ottoman and Turkish
